WebSurvey of Living Conditions; Decennial ... Statistical Institute of Jamaica has a rich history of conducting surveys and censuses in Jamaica. STATIN’s survey programme begun in 1968 with the Labour Force Survey and has expanded over the years to include both routine and ad hoc surveys.The organization has conducted all censuses in Jamaica ...

WebFeb 19, 2014 · The JSLC is conducted annually by the Statistical Institute of Jamaica (STATIN) on a rotating panel of approximately 2000 households.
